Abstract :
An efficient algorithm to optimise the reservoir utilisation levels of pumped storage power plant units in probabilistic production costing methodology, used for power generation expansion planning, is presented. The deconvolutions involved in off-loading the units for optimal reservoir utilisation of pumped storage units is avoided and a new technique is developed. The technique is also useful if hydroelectric power plants are in the system. The method proposed is independent of equivalent load duration curve representation
